Oat flour is a whole grain flour made by grinding oats into a fine powder. It’s naturally gluten free and packed with nutrients such as calcium, magnesium, iron, thiamine, phosphorus and zinc.

You might be thinking “Is oat flour good for a gluten free diet?”

Oats are a good source of many nutrients that are lacking in a gluten-free diet. They can also add variety and provide several health benefits. Oats are used in many gluten-free products, and oat flour is popular in gluten-free baking.

What is gluten in oats?

Gluten is a protein found in grains like wheat, barley, and rye. Most people can tolerate it, but it can harm some individuals. Are oats gluten- free ?

Pure oats are gluten-free and safe for most people with gluten intolerance. However, oats are often contaminated with gluten because they may be processed in the same facilities as gluten-containing grains like wheat, rye, and barley.
